Hi, I just purchased a 2008 Hyundai Elantra GLS last month and have a question regarding the engine/transmission. I previously had a Ford Taurus SE with a little over 200 hp so driving the Elantra takes some getting used to. My question is, when I am coming to a stoplight or rolling slowly in traffic, it feels like the car is going to stall when I finally stop. It never does and the RPM's are steady but it feels like the engine is starving for fuel for about 3 seconds (especially with the a/c on) and then it is fine and purrs like a kitten. Acceleration is great and I have no other driveability issues. I am assuming this is normal and given such a small engine you can feel everything that is happening but has anyone had this experience or am I over analzying this? Thanks

Well no recall has been issued as of yet. But the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, is investigating the complaints received from 4 owners of fuel pump failure. The investigation covers a total of 167,000 Elantras between years 2007-2008.
